TL;DR: A 75-guest wedding in Fort Worth typically runs $28,000 β $48,000 all-in, with most couples landing around $36,000 β roughly $480 per guest. Catering, venue, and photography will absorb 55β65% of that total, and your biggest cost lever is picking a venue that lets you bring your own vendors.

At 75 guests, you're in a sweet spot: big enough to need a real venue and catering team, small enough to skip a lot of large-wedding costs (plated service staffing ratios, dance floor rentals, full bar inventory). In Fort Worth specifically, that means:
- Realistic total range: $28,000 on the lean end, $48,000 for a full-service Saturday wedding with a name-brand photographer and florals.
- Per-guest math: $375 β $640 per person, depending on format (brunch vs. dinner, buffet vs. plated, beer-and-wine vs. full bar).
- Where Fort Worth saves you money vs. Dallas: venue rental and catering minimums tend to run 10β20% lower than comparable Dallas properties, especially in the Near Southside and Stockyards.
- Where it doesn't: photography, floral, and band pricing is a single DFW market β expect Dallas-level rates.

Typical allocation for a 75-guest Fort Worth wedding at the $36,000 midpoint:
| Category | % of Budget | Dollar Range |
|---|---|---|
| Venue (rental + fees) | 15% | $4,500 β $8,000 |
| Catering (food + service staff) | 28% | $8,500 β $13,500 |
| Bar (beer/wine or full) | 8% | $2,000 β $4,500 |
| Photography | 12% | $3,800 β $6,500 |
| Videography | 6% | $1,800 β $3,500 |
| Flowers & dΓ©cor | 9% | $2,500 β $5,500 |
| Music (DJ or band) | 6% | $1,500 β $6,000 |
| Attire (dress, suit, alterations) | 6% | $2,000 β $4,500 |
| Stationery & signage | 2% | $500 β $1,200 |
| Cake / desserts | 2% | $500 β $1,000 |
| Hair & makeup | 2% | $600 β $1,400 |
| Officiant + marriage license | 1% | $300 β $800 |
| Planner / coordinator | 3% | $1,200 β $3,500 |
| Transportation + misc. | 2% | $500 β $1,500 |
Per-guest food-and-beverage alone runs $140 β $240 in Fort Worth for a seated dinner with beer and wine. Plated service with full bar pushes that to $260 β $310.

Fort Worth gives you three distinct venue ecosystems, and they price very differently:
- Stockyards & Historic Fort Worth (Joe T. Garcia's, The White Sparrow-adjacent barns west of town, Stockyards Hotel): expect $4,000 β $7,500 in rental for a Saturday at 75 guests. Character-heavy, but many are "preferred vendor only," which removes your biggest savings lever.
- Near Southside & Cultural District (warehouse venues, The Modern, Ashton Depot): $5,000 β $9,000 rental, usually BYO vendors, best value for a design-forward wedding.
- Ranch and outdoor venues west and north of the city (Aledo, Weatherford, Decatur): $3,500 β $6,500, but build in $2,000 β $4,000 for tenting, climate control, and shuttles. Anything May through September needs a heat plan β Fort Worth regularly hits 95Β°F+ from mid-June through early September.
Sales tax in Fort Worth is 8.25%, and most venues add a 20β24% service charge on food and beverage. Factor both into your catering number β that's an extra $2,500 β $3,500 on a $10,000 catering bill that couples routinely forget.
Saturday evenings in April, May, October, and early November are peak pricing. Shifting to a Friday or Sunday saves 15β25% on venue and often unlocks better vendor availability.

Is $30,000 realistic for 75 guests in Fort Worth?
Yes, if you're deliberate. At $30,000 you're looking at a Friday or Sunday date, a BYO-vendor venue in the Near Southside, buffet catering with beer and wine only, and a DJ instead of a band. That allocation leaves room for a solid mid-market photographer and simple florals.
How much should I budget for food and drinks alone?
Plan on $150 β $250 per guest for food and bar combined, which puts you at $11,250 β $18,750 for 75 people. Full bar, plated service, and a late-night snack push you toward the top of that range; taco bar and beer/wine keep you near the bottom.
Do Fort Worth venues really cost less than Dallas?
For comparable quality, yes β usually 10β20% less on rental and food-and-beverage minimums. The gap closes for Cultural District and downtown Fort Worth properties, and it disappears entirely for photography, video, floral, and entertainment, which price as one DFW market.
What's the biggest unexpected cost at this guest count?
The service charge plus sales tax stack on catering. A 22% service charge and 8.25% sales tax on a $12,000 catering bill adds roughly $3,630 that most couples don't see on the first quote. Always ask for an all-in number before signing.
Do I need a wedding planner for 75 guests?
A full planner is optional, but a month-of coordinator is worth the $1,200 β $2,200 at any guest count over 50. At 75 guests you have enough moving pieces β vendor arrivals, timeline, family logistics β that someone other than you or your mom should own the day-of execution.
How much should we budget for tips and gratuities?
Add 3β5% of your total budget for tips β roughly $1,100 β $1,800 at the $36,000 midpoint. Standard guidance: 15β20% for service staff if not already in the service charge, $100 β $300 for photographers, DJs, and officiants, and $50 β $100 per musician for bands.
What should we book first?
Venue and date, then photographer, then catering (if not bundled). In Fort Worth, good venues for April β May and October β November dates book 10β14 months out. Photographers in that same window go 9β12 months out at the mid-to-high tier.
